The overview below groups typical Foundation Construction proj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Plymouth Meeting, PA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Foundation Material Costs - The cost of materials for foundation construction typically ranges from $4,000 to $12,000, depending on the size and type of foundation. For example, concrete and rebar expenses can vary based on project scope and local prices.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for foundation services generally fall between $3,000 and $10,000. Factors influencing this include project complexity, site conditions, and the local contractor rates in Plymouth Meeting, PA.
Equipment and Permits - Equipment rentals and permit fees can add approximately $1,000 to $3,000 to the overall cost. These expenses depend on site accessibility and local permitting requirements.
Additional Services - Extra services such as excavation, soil stabilization, or waterproofing may range from $2,000 to $8,000. The total depends on the specific needs of the foundation project and site conditions.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of foundation services are available in Plymouth Meeting, PA? Local contractors offer a range of foundation services including repairs, inspections, and new construction support tailored to residential and commercial properties.
How do I know if my foundation needs repair? Signs such as cracks, uneven floors, or doors and windows that stick may indicate foundation issues; a professional assessment can confirm the condition.
What materials are commonly used for foundation repairs? Common repair materials include concrete, epoxy, underpinning piers, and steel supports, selected based on the specific needs of the foundation.
